Why budgeting in Xero just makes sense
You’re already entering your income and expenses into Xero. You’re probably running reports and keeping up with your reconciliations (well… most of the time). So why not build your budget right where the rest of your money lives?
Using Xero’s built-in budgeting tool means:
- You can compare actual results against your budget with one click in beautiful clear reports.
- You get a clearer view of how your business is really tracking, compared with your expected results.
- You stop guessing and start making informed decisions because you can see, with green and red arrows, financial changes and progress as you go.
And no, it doesn’t have to be complicated or perfect. This isn’t about predicting the future. It’s about giving yourself a solid place to start!
Not a “numbers person”? That’s exactly why you need this.
You don’t need to love spreadsheets or know every detail of your financial reports to set up a simple, helpful budget. The Xero Budget Manager is designed to be basic, but powerful.
You can:
- Set monthly income and expense goals
- Spot cash flow gaps before they surprise you
- Use it as a conversation starter with your accountant or partner
- Keep yourself grounded when things get busy or unpredictable.
And the best part? You can update it as you go!
This isn’t a “set it once and forget it” kind of tool. It grows with you. As your business shifts, your budget can shift too.

Want to give it a try?
Next time you log in to Xero, head to the Accounting menu and click on Reports then Budget Manager. Even if you start with just a rough plan for the next three months, you’ll be miles ahead of where you were yesterday.
